Sagardeep Choudhury
@sagardeepchoudhury
Frontend and backend developer building real-time apps and RAG-powered AI experiences with React, Node.js, and FastAPI.
What I'm looking for
I’m a software developer focused on building production-style web experiences—from responsive frontends to scalable backends and AI features.
In my internship with the National Informatics Centre (NIC), Government of India – Tripura State Unit, I developed and maintained responsive SPAs for the RTI Online portal, improving cross-browser compatibility and mobile usability. I also integrated REST APIs with asynchronous fetch patterns to strengthen responsiveness on low-bandwidth networks.
My projects reflect how I like to ship end-to-end systems: DevMentor AI is an AI-powered coding assistant where I built a FastAPI RAG pipeline (parse → chunk → embed → retrieve), added real-time SSE streaming, implemented dual-layer auth and rate limiting, and reduced redundant LLM calls with Redis + PostgreSQL caching. For Quick Chat Live Demo, I engineered a Socket.io-based real-time chat with per-user online/offline presence detection and MongoDB message schemas with read tracking.
I bring strong fundamentals in DSA, OOP, DBMS, and SQL, and I enjoy designing clean module boundaries, async workflows, and secure APIs that users can rely on.
Experience
Work history, roles, and key accomplishments
Frontend Development Intern
National Informatics Centre (NIC)
Jun 2025 - Jul 2025 (1 month)
Developed and maintained responsive SPAs for the RTI Online portal, improving cross-browser compatibility and mobile usability for thousands of users. Built reusable UI components and integrated REST APIs with async loading/error handling to improve responsiveness on low-bandwidth networks.
Education
Degrees, certifications, and relevant coursework
National Institute of Technology, Agartala
Bachelor of Technology (B.Tech), Electronics & Communication Engineering
2022 - 2026
Grade: CGPA: 8.49 / 10
Activities and societies: Relevant coursework: Data Structures & Algorithms, Object-Oriented Programming (C++), Database Management Systems, SQL.
Pursuing a B.Tech in Electronics & Communication Engineering at NIT Agartala (CGPA 8.49/10). Completed relevant coursework including Data Structures & Algorithms, OOP (C++), DBMS, and SQL.
Netaji Subhas Vidyaniketan
Class XII
Grade: 88.2%
Completed Class XII with 88.2%.
Netaji Subhas Vidyaniketan
Class X
Grade: 89.8%
Completed Class X with 89.8%.
Availability
Location
Authorized to work in
Job categories
Interested in hiring Sagardeep?
You can contact Sagardeep and 90k+ other talented remote workers on Himalayas.
Message SagardeepFind your dream job
Sign up now and join over 250,000+ remote workers who receive personalized job alerts, curated job matches, and more for free!
